Using latest Flash Player and latest Safari (YouTube):

 

In Tiger: Works fine.

 

In Leopard: The same black screen with audio, but if I use the lower right corner (fullscreen) video works. I had to uninstall flash, and reinstalled the old one.

 

In Snow Leopard: Works Fine.

Same here guys, on two different machines. What I found was that the video was actually playing, but instead of playing in the window, it's being played full screen in the background. If I clicked the spot where the "full screen" box was, I could see the video just fine.

 

As I habitually back *everything* up, I was able to revert to the old version of Flash by looking in /Library/Internet Plugins/ and copying my old Flash Player.plugin and flashplayer.xpt from my backup into place.

I have an ATI HD 4670 (QE working) and I'm also getting this bug:

 

Playing Videos with the new Adobe Flash 10.1.53 in Safari 5 will cause a black screen and this output in the console:

Jun 20 20:08:44 localhost kernel[0]: ** Device in slot: SLOT-1 **
Jun 20 20:08:44 localhost kernel[0]: ** GPU Debug Info Start **
Jun 20 20:08:44 localhost kernel[0]: 0x00009490
Jun 20 20:08:44 localhost kernel[0]: 0x000000cb

 

With the old Adobe Flash 10.0.45.2 (search for install_flash_player_10_osx_ub.dmg) and Safari 5 everything is fine (except some flickering or artifacts playing videos from Youtube in fullscreen).

 

I think the failure in 10.1.53 is caused from the the Gala feature of Adobe Flash 10.1.53 which doesn't support ATI chips.
